Output 316c2639101d6dac6f54a35747b5255e35ce4b29391db90519e6fb971a37f4f8:1

value
81107900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7b2bd585d68e57785d907d7d580b3519c0de78f OP_EQUAL
address
3MMXKqMSSBVAAEEfe8yMyjD6gck33rP2HP
transaction
316c2639101d6dac6f54a35747b5255e35ce4b29391db90519e6fb971a37f4f8
spent
true